Giorgos Tabakis
Giorgos Tabakis was born in Athens in 1980. He came into contact with music at the age of 10, when he met the guitarist-composer Kostas Eliades with whom he started and completed his studies in classical guitar. Then he studied jazz guitar, jazz theory and improvisation with Andreas Georgiou.
While studying the guitar, he also experimented on string and wind instruments from various countries, such as sitar, sarod, didgeridoo, etc. During the same period he studied classical piano with the pianist and soprano Konstantina Mantziari.Since 2007, he has been experimenting with alternative ways of playing/performing on 7string guitars, creating an intimate artistic style.
He collaborates with musicians from jazz and the creative music area, participating in various projects and concerts. He has also composed music for video art, artistic photography documentary, theatre and contemporary dance performances.
He teaches classical, jazz, contemporary guitar, advanced theory and improvisation in Melydro Music School in Athens. His debut album "Inter Mundos" was released in 2015.
